Growing implementation of track and trace solutions to ensure supply chain security and product authenticity

The Global Track & Trace Solutions Market is estimated to be USD 3.7 Bn in 2023 and is expected to reach USD 8.91 Bn by 2028 growing at a CAGR of 19.23%.

  • Track and trace solutions are software applications that use various technologies, such as barcodes, RFID tags, and GPS tracking, to track the movement of goods and materials throughout the supply chain. These solutions can provide businesses with several benefits, including improved visibility, increased efficiency, and enhanced compliance.
  • The growth of the medical devices and pharmaceutical industries, and the increasing use of serialization, are driving the demand for track-and-trace solutions. These solutions help to ensure the authenticity and traceability of products, which is important in these industries where counterfeiting and product recalls can have serious consequences. Serialization involves assigning a unique identifier to each unit of a product, which can then be used to track the product throughout the supply chain. This practice is being adopted more widely due to government regulations and manufacturers' desire to improve supply chain security.
  • However, the track and trace solution market is being hindered by the high cost associated with serialization and aggregation as substantial investments are required for infrastructure, technology, and personnel training to implement serialization and aggregation processes. This encompasses the installation of specialized hardware and software, integration of diverse data sources, and the establishment of secure communication networks. Also, the process of serializing and aggregating individual products along the supply chain introduces complexity and time, leading to potential delays and operational inefficiencies in production and distribution.
  • Also, the availability of alternative anti-counterfeiting technologies such as blockchain, RFID, and digital watermarks, offer different approaches for authentication and verification, posing challenges to the effectiveness of track and trace solutions. As technology advances, counterfeiters gain access to sophisticated tools that can replicate or bypass traditional track and trace systems. Furthermore, these alternatives often offer added advantages like improved security, transparency, and efficiency, driving their adoption by businesses and consumers. Consequently, the track and trace solution market must continuously adapt and innovate to stay ahead of these alternative anti-counterfeiting technologies, ensuring its relevance and fostering growth amidst evolving markets.
  • The growing Medtech sector presents a range of opportunities for track and trace solutions. As the industry expands, there is an increasing demand for efficient systems that can effectively track and trace medical devices, pharmaceuticals, and other healthcare products throughout their lifecycle. These solutions play a crucial role in allowing manufacturers, regulators, and healthcare providers to closely monitor the location, usage, and quality of these products, thereby ensuring patient safety and regulatory compliance. Moreover, with the supply chain becoming more complex and globalized in the Medtech sector, there is a heightened need for robust track and trace solutions to prevent the entry of counterfeit or substandard products into the market. To address these challenges, track and trace solutions can leverage technologies like RFID tags, barcodes, and serialization, facilitating real-time monitoring, authentication, and traceability of products. Ultimately, these advancements enhance safety, efficiency, and transparency in the healthcare industry, benefiting both providers and patients alike

Market Segmentations

  • The Global Track & Trace Solutions Market is segmented based on Product Type, Technology, Application, End User, and Geography.
  • By Product, the market is classified into Hardware Solutions and Software Solutions. Software Solution holds the largest market share owing to the rising adoption in healthcare companies, including pharmaceuticals, biopharmaceuticals, and medical devices. These software solutions are used for continuous management of manufacturing facilities, product lines, case and bundle tracking, and warehousing and shipping.
  • By Technology, the market is classified into Barcode and RFID. Barcode holds the highest market share due to the increased application of 2D barcodes in pharmaceutical and biopharmaceutical product packaging.
  • By Application, the market is classified into Serialization Solutions and Aggregation Solutions. Serialization solutions hold the largest revenue share owing to the increasing focus of regulatory bodies on the implementation of the same. Federal agencies, country governments, and the healthcare industry are taking measures to decrease product diversion and drug counterfeiting.
  • By End User, the market is classified into Pharmaceutical Companies, Medical Device Companies, and Other End Users. Pharmaceutical companies hold the largest share due to the surge in the number of counterfeit drugs, particularly in developing countries along with the presence of stringent regulations for the pharmaceutical companies.
  • By Geography, the market is classified into the Americas, Europe, Middle East & Africa, and Asia-Pacific. Asia-Pacific is growing with the highest CAGR due to the implementation of regulations to enhance the quality and reliability of pharmaceutical drugs, and the development of the pharmaceutical and biotechnology market.

Ansoff Analysis

  • The report presents a detailed Ansoff matrix analysis for the Global Track & Trace Solutions Market. Ansoff Matrix, also known as Product/Market Expansion Grid, is a strategic tool used to design strategies for the growth of the company. The matrix can be used to evaluate approaches in four strategies viz. Market Development, Market Penetration, Product Development and Diversification. The matrix is also used for risk analysis to understand the risk involved with each approach.
